Dana White is not a fan of the upcoming Jake Paul vs Gervonta Davis fight. On November 14th, Paul is going to face off against the much lighter Davis.

“Jake Paul has been cherry picking in the sport of boxing for a while now, but he picked the wrong opponent this time,” said Davis in a press release. “He better start losing some weight, chasing some chickens, and pray that helps him some on fight night! Thank you to Netflix for giving me the opportunity to whoop this clown!”

During a recent episode of Logan Paul’s Impaulsive podcast, White reacted to the Jake Paul-Gervonta Davis fight and slammed the Paul brothers for boxing smaller fighters.

“You know what is funny about your brother? He’s going to fight f—ing Gervonta Davis.

“You guys need to fight guys your f—ing same size. When you fought Floyd, you are massive, you’re a massive f—ing dude. Floyd’s tiny, and I’m sure when you were training, you’re like, ‘Alright, I’m gonna hit this guy with a couple punches and grab him, tie him up’.

“Gervonta, I think, hits way harder than f—— Floyd, but he’s too small. I mean, your brother’s going to be able to get inside on him, put his weight on him, tie him up.”

White also mocked Jake for wanting to sue anyone who says his fights are rigged.

“I don’t hate [Jake], he talks more s— than anybody else on the planet, and now him and the warlock [Nakisa Bidarian] are running around trying to f—– sue people? They’re trying to sue people when people talk s—?” White said.

“I’m sure there’s people out there saying that they are fake fights and all this other b——, but I think what people mean when they talk about it, is that he’s going to fight Gervonta Davis.
